Introduction
Damien Hocking is a notable inventor based in Calgary, Canada. He has made significant contributions to the field of hydrocarbon processing, particularly in the separation of solid asphaltenes from heavy liquid hydrocarbons. With a total of 7 patents to his name, Hocking's work is recognized for its innovative approaches and practical applications.
Latest Patents
One of Hocking's latest patents is titled "Separation of solid asphaltenes from heavy liquid hydrocarbons using novel apparatus and process." This invention provides an improved method for asphaltene separation from heavy hydrocarbons or bitumen. The process is characterized by low complexity and utilizes mass transfer through solvent and counter-current flows. The apparatus consists of three sections: an upper DAO/solid-asphaltene separation zone, a middle solvent mixing and segregation zone, and a bottom clarification zone. The solvent mixed with heavy hydrocarbon forms a process feed that is introduced to the upper zone of the process vessel. Here, counter-current solvent removes DAO from solid asphaltene particles in the feed. The particles then fall through the middle zone, where they are mixed with the introduced solvent. This solvent segregates the DAO-rich solution in the upper zone for extraction from the solvent-rich mixtures in the middle and lower zones. The controlled flow of solvent and movement of precipitate optimize mass transfer, resulting in high DAO recovery and a dry, solid asphaltene product.
